Sustainable Architecture: The Future of Modern Design

Exploring how sustainable practices are reshaping the architectural landscape and creating environmentally responsible buildings that benefit both people and the planet.

Introduction to Sustainable Architecture

Sustainable architecture has evolved from a niche concept to a fundamental principle in modern building design. As climate change concerns grow and resources become scarcer, architects worldwide are reimagining how we design, construct, and maintain buildings.

Key Principles of Sustainable Design

  • Energy Efficiency: Through passive design, high-performance insulation, and renewable energy systems
  • Material Selection: Use of renewable, recycled, and locally sourced materials
  • Water Conservation: Rainwater harvesting, greywater systems, and water-efficient fixtures
  • Natural Integration: Buildings that work with, not against, their natural environment
  • Long-term Durability: Designs that stand the test of time and adapt to changing needs

The Impact of Sustainable Architecture

Buildings account for approximately 40% of global energy consumption and 30% of greenhouse gas emissions. Sustainable architecture addresses these challenges by:

  • Reducing energy consumption by 50-70% compared to conventional buildings
  • Minimizing waste during construction and operation
  • Improving indoor air quality and occupant health
  • Lowering long-term operating and maintenance costs

Future Trends

The future of architecture lies in creating buildings that not only minimize environmental impact but actively contribute to ecological restoration and community well-being. We're seeing innovations in:

  • Net-zero and net-positive energy buildings
  • Biophilic design integration
  • Circular economy principles in construction
  • Advanced building automation and monitoring
